tibero active storage 와 raw device 장단점 비교와 실무 적용 팁

tibero active storage 와 raw device 장단점을 이해하면 데이터베이스 저장소 설계에서 현명한 결정을 내릴 수 있습니다. 이 주제는 성능, 관리성, 복구 전략에 직접적인 영향을 주므로 시스템 안정성과 비용에 큰 차이를 만듭니다. 본문에서 저는 두 접근 방식의 핵심 장단점을 명확히 비교하고, 실무에서 고려해야 할 체크리스트와 구현 팁까지 자세히 안내하겠습니다.

tibero active storage 와 raw device 장단점

먼저 각 방식의 장점을 정리하면 다음과 같습니다. 실제 운영 환경에서 어떤 장점이 더 가치 있는지는 워크로드와 운영 역량에 따라 달라집니다.

  • tibero active storage: 운영 편의성과 통합 관리 기능이 우수해 백업, 스냅샷, 복제 같은 작업을 쉽게 구성할 수 있습니다.
  • raw device: 오버헤드가 적어 I/O 성능이 우수하며, 일부 벤치마크에서 10~30%의 처리량 향상을 보이는 사례도 있습니다.
  • tibero active storage: 타제품·플랫폼과의 연동성이 좋아 운영 자동화 스크립트 및 모니터링 툴 적용이 수월합니다.
  • raw device: 파일시스템 레이어를 제거하여 일관된 IO 패턴을 기대할 수 있으며 지연시간(레이턴시) 감소에 유리합니다.

tibero active storage 와 raw device 장단점

반면에 각 방식이 가진 단점들도 분명합니다. 단점을 정확히 파악하면 위험을 줄이고 적절한 보완책을 마련할 수 있습니다.

  • tibero active storage: 추가 추상화 계층 때문에 I/O 오버헤드가 발생할 수 있으며, 고성능이 절대적으로 중요한 환경에서는 병목이 될 수 있습니다.
  • raw device: 관리 복잡도가 높아 운영자 실수가 시스템 안정성 저하로 이어질 가능성이 큽니다.
  • tibero active storage: 스토리지 벤더 및 플랫폼에 대한 의존성이 커질 수 있어 마이그레이션 비용이 증가할 수 있습니다.
  • raw device: 백업·스냅샷·복제 같은 고급 기능을 직접 구현해야 하는 경우가 많아 개발·운영 비용이 높아집니다.

성능 비교: tibero active storage 와 raw device 장단점

직관적으로 말하면, I/O 집중형 워크로드에서는 raw device가 우세합니다. 파일시스템 레이어를 생략하므로 컨텍스트 스위칭과 캐시 계층의 오버헤드를 줄일 수 있습니다. 예를 들어, 일부 사이클릭 OLTP 테스트에서 처리량이 10~30% 향상되는 사례가 보고됩니다.

그러나 현실적으로는 성능뿐만 아니라 운영 성숙도와 가용성 요구사항을 함께 고려해야 합니다. 다음은 성능 관련 핵심 포인트입니다:

  1. 디스크 레이턴시와 큐 깊이의 중요성
  2. 캐시 히트율과 파일시스템 버퍼링의 영향
  3. 동시 접속자 수와 트랜잭션 특성

종합하면, 성능 테스트(벤치마크)와 실제 프로덕션 워크로드는 차이가 날 수 있으므로 사전 검증이 필수입니다.

운영 및 관리 측면: tibero active storage 와 raw device 장단점

운영 관점에서는 tibero active storage가 많은 팀에 실용적입니다. 자동화된 백업, 스냅샷, 모니터링 통합 등으로 일상 운영 비용을 낮춰줍니다. 아래는 운영시 기대할 수 있는 장점입니다.

  • 중앙화된 모니터링과 정책 적용으로 장애 대응 시간이 단축됩니다.
  • 스토리지 기반 복구 기능으로 RTO/RPO 목표 달성이 쉬워집니다.
  • 벤더 지원을 통한 문제 해결이 빠릅니다.

그럼에도 불구하고 raw device를 택하면 커스텀 도구와 절차를 마련해야 합니다. 운영팀의 역량과 예산을 고려해 어느 쪽이 현실적인지 결정해야 합니다.

안전성 및 복구 전략: tibero active storage 와 raw device 장단점

데이터 무결성과 복구 전략은 시스템 설계에서 최우선 고려사항입니다. tibero active storage는 스토리지 차원의 스냅샷과 복제 기능으로 손쉬운 복구 플로우를 제공합니다. 따라서 RTO와 RPO 목표를 맞추기 쉽습니다.

반면에 raw device를 쓰면 복구 설계를 직접 수립해야 합니다. 이 경우 체크리스트가 다음과 같습니다:

  1. 정기적인 이미지 기반 백업 정책 수립
  2. 아카이브와 로그 전송 경로 검증
  3. 복구 절차의 워크스루(테스트) 주기

결론적으로, 복구 신뢰도를 높이고 싶다면 추가적인 자동화와 테스트가 필수입니다.

비용 분석: tibero active storage 와 raw device 장단점

총소유비용(TCO)은 단순한 스토리지 가격을 넘어 관리비, 라이선스, 인력 비용까지 포함합니다. tibero active storage는 초기 비용이 높을 수 있지만 운영 비용이 낮아지는 경우가 많습니다. 통상적으로 자동화로 인해 운영 인건비를 10~20% 절감할 수 있다는 내부 사례가 있습니다.

반대로 raw device는 하드웨어 비용은 낮을 수 있지만, 커스텀 도구 개발과 운영 인력의 추가 비용이 발생합니다. 아래 표는 주요 비용 항목을 간단히 비교한 예입니다.

비용 항목tibero active storageraw device
초기 도입비중간~높음낮음
운영비(인력)낮음중간~높음
장기 유지보수중간높음

따라서 예산 구조와 인력 리소스를 명확히 한 뒤 선택해야 합니다.

확장성 및 아키텍처 유연성: tibero active storage 와 raw device 장단점

스케일 아웃이나 스케일 업을 검토할 때는 아키텍처 유연성이 중요합니다. tibero active storage는 스토리지 레벨에서 확장 기능을 제공해 노드 추가나 용량 증설이 비교적 수월합니다.

이 섹션에서는 몇 가지 고려사항을 정리합니다. 다음은 아키텍처 확장 시 체크해야 할 항목입니다:

  • 데이터 분산 및 파티셔닝 전략
  • 네트워크 대역폭과 스토리지 인터페이스
  • 리밸런싱 시 성능 영향

반면에 raw device는 물리적 디스크나 LUN 구성 변경 시 수작업이 많아 확장 시 주의가 필요합니다. 따라서 확장 계획을 사전에 디자인하는 것이 필수입니다.

모니터링과 튜닝: tibero active storage 와 raw device 장단점

지속적인 성능 모니터링과 튜닝은 안정적 운영의 핵심입니다. tibero active storage 환경에서는 스토리지 메트릭과 DB 메트릭을 통합해 보는 것이 효과적입니다. 예를 들어, 스토리지 큐 깊이와 DB 대기 이벤트를 동시에 분석하면 문제 원인을 빠르게 좁힐 수 있습니다.

아래는 운영 중 확인해야 할 기본 항목 목록입니다.

  1. 디스크 I/O 대기 시간 및 큐 깊이
  2. 트랜잭션 롱런 이벤트
  3. 스냅샷 생성 시간과 복제 지연

한편 raw device는 더 세밀한 커널/디바이스 레벨 모니터링이 요구됩니다. 따라서 OS 및 드라이버 레벨 로깅과 연동해 종합적인 관찰 체계를 구축해야 합니다.

보안 및 규정 준수: tibero active storage 와 raw device 장단점

데이터 보안과 규정 준수 측면에서도 차이가 있습니다. tibero active storage는 암호화, 감사 로그, 접근 제어 같은 고급 기능을 스토리지 또는 매니지드 플랫폼 수준에서 제공하는 경우가 많습니다. 이는 컴플라이언스 요구사항을 충족시키는 데 유리합니다.

다음은 보안 설계 시 고려할 점입니다:

  • 데이터 암호화(전송 중·휴지 중)
  • 접근 제어와 역할 기반 권한 관리
  • 감사 로그의 보관 및 무결성 검증

반대로 raw device는 이러한 기능을 별도로 구현해야 하므로 보안 정책과 절차를 체계화하는 데 추가 시간이 필요합니다.

결론

요약하면, tibero active storage 와 raw device 장단점은 성능, 관리성, 비용, 보안 측면에서 서로 트레이드오프가 존재합니다. 고성능 I/O가 절대적 우선이라면 raw device가 매력적일 수 있지만, 운영 자동화와 신속한 복구가 중요하다면 tibero active storage가 실무적 이점을 제공합니다. 또한 일부 벤치마크는 raw device에서 10~30% 성능 향상을 보여주지만, 실제 운영에서는 테스트와 모니터링이 결정적입니다.

마지막으로 추천하는 실무 접근은 작은 범위에서 파일럿을 진행해 벤치마크와 운영 부담을 비교한 뒤, 체크리스트 기반으로 확장하는 것입니다. 필요하시면 귀사의 워크로드 특성에 맞춘 체크리스트와 테스트 시나리오를 함께 설계해 드리겠습니다. 문의해 주세요.